The MacBook Pro 14-inch with the M1 Pro chip has become a popular choice among professionals and students alike. Its innovative features and performance capabilities make it stand out from Intel-based models. Here are the top five reasons to choose the MacBook Pro 14 M1 Pro over its Intel counterparts.
1. Superior Performance with Apple Silicon
The M1 Pro chip offers a significant leap in processing power compared to Intel processors. It features a unified memory architecture, which allows for faster data access and improved efficiency. This means smoother multitasking, faster rendering, and better overall performance for demanding tasks like video editing, 3D modeling, and software development.
2. Longer Battery Life
One of the standout advantages of the M1 Pro is its impressive battery life. Thanks to the energy-efficient design of Apple Silicon, the MacBook Pro 14 can last up to 17 hours on a single charge. In contrast, Intel-based models typically offer shorter battery life, making the M1 Pro ideal for on-the-go use without constantly searching for power outlets.
3. Enhanced Graphics Performance
The integrated GPU in the M1 Pro provides exceptional graphics performance, rivaling many dedicated graphics cards found in high-end laptops. This is particularly beneficial for creative professionals working with video editing, 3D rendering, and gaming. The improved graphics capabilities contribute to a more seamless and responsive user experience.
4. Better Thermal Management and Silence
The M1 Pro chip runs cooler and more efficiently than many Intel processors, resulting in less heat generation. This allows the MacBook Pro 14 to operate quietly, often without the need for active cooling fans. Users benefit from a quieter workspace and less concern about overheating during intensive tasks.
5. Seamless Ecosystem Integration
Apple Silicon devices integrate seamlessly with the broader Apple ecosystem. Features like Universal Control, AirDrop, and Handoff work effortlessly across Apple devices, enhancing productivity and user experience. This level of integration is often limited or less smooth with Windows-based Intel laptops.
